Module Indicative Content
The subjects listed below builds a strong understanding of basic fluid flow principles on which vehicle aerodynamic design decisions such as airflow over wings and spoilers can be based:
Major classes of equations in fluid mechanics
Parabolic, Elliptic and Hyperbolic equations in CFD
Methods of numerical solution and boundary conditions
Conservation equations for fluid flow
Finite Difference methods
Compressible flows: artificial viscosity, Finite-volume formulation flux-corrected transport.
Incompressible Navier-Stokes Equations
DNS for Incompressible Flow:
Tensor notation, Navier-Stokes Equations, Staggered grid, Pressure correction, Steady and Unsteady Flow
DNS, LES and turbulence modelling
Averaged Navier-Stokes equations.
Turbulent viscosity and related closures.
Reynolds stress closures.
Near-wall flows and boundary layers
Introduction to Phoenics CFD software
Meshing, Boundary conditions, Solution techniques.
Reading and manipulating results.
Turbulence modelling. Wall-bounded flows. Multiphase flows. Validation.
Case studies in CFD application to Aerodynamics
